Lebanon: 3 children and 7 women are among the victims of the Israeli bombing of a residential building

More than 25 people are still missing under the rubble

This Saturday, the Minister of Health of Lebanon, Firas Al-Abyad, confirmed 31 fatalities and 68 injuries, in the latest update following the Israeli bombing of a residential building in the southern suburb of this capital.

The Lebanese incumbent mourned the death of three children, aged four, six and 10, as well as seven women, due to the destruction of the eight-story building.

Al-Abyad at a press conference, reported that according to the health authority, more than 25 people are still missing under the rubble.

Prensa Latina explained that they use heavy machinery and specialized equipment that arrived at the site to help with the work of removing debris and searching for missing persons.

In this regard, the Lebanese Resistance (Hizbulah) mourned the death of 16 of its members, including commanders Ibrahim Aqil (Hajj Abdul Qader) and Ahmad Mahmoud Wehbe (Hajj Abu Hussein Samir), leading figures in the leadership of the Radwan Force (elite troops).
